An Exquisite single level home for the discriminating buyers seeking exceptional quality of construction, unsurpassed architectural details and only the finest finishes. The Kitchen and bathrooms were remodeled, however a 100+ year old CO Barn was disassembled and masterfully repurposed for the wood beam ceilings, the distressed reclaimed hardwood floors, flawless 2nd bedroom walls. This, along with the stamped copper ceiling in the office, the stone accents in the alcove, the massive rock fireplace, the real antler chandeliers and remarkable one of kind Cave Den Bar give this home an 1800's AZ authenticity & uniqueness that cannot be duplicated. It is an entertainer's dream home with every amenity to spoil family & friends. The stunning super private backyard has breathtaking mountain views everywhere, large heated pool, BBQ, fireplace, firepit and multiple lounging & forever green grass areas for pets and children to romp. Your guests will enjoy the generous separate casita with Views, Euro-Kitchen, walk-in closet & washer/dryer. The current Bunk Bedroom has a magical star-lite ceiling, sleeps eight, terrific for sleep-overs & grandchildren. It can be converted back to a star-lite theater. The current owner has upgraded and/or replaced most everything mechanical, including the roof, HVAC's, Tank-less water heaters & more making this an all but new functioning home. An extensive list of improvements will be provided. Two Plus Acre parcel leaves plenty of room to expand garages &/Or home. This One-Off Authentic Hacienda is a work of art like no other in gated Ladera Vista and checks every box. Bring your Cowboy Boots!
